Lower Right Side Jaw Pain: Evaluation and Management
Start with a dental evaluation to rule out odontogenic causes, then proceed systematically through temporomandibular disorders (TMD), neuropathic conditions, and life-threatening causes based on specific clinical features. 1
Immediate Red Flags Requiring Urgent Evaluation
Before proceeding with routine management, you must exclude these emergent conditions:
Age >50 with jaw claudication (pain worsening with chewing), temporal headache, scalp tenderness, visual changes, fever, or malaise suggests giant cell arteritis—obtain immediate ESR and CRP, start high-dose prednisone (minimum 40 mg daily) without delay to prevent permanent vision loss, and arrange temporal artery biopsy within 2 weeks 2
Sharp, electric shock-like pain lasting seconds to minutes, triggered by light touch, washing, eating, or brushing teeth indicates trigeminal neuralgia—obtain MRI to exclude tumors or multiple sclerosis, start anticonvulsants as first-line treatment 1, 2
Progressive swelling, exposed bone, or fistulas suggest osteonecrosis or malignancy—refer urgently to oral/maxillofacial surgery 3, 4
First Step: Dental Causes (Most Common)
Obtain dental evaluation first because chronic dental infections frequently mimic TMD and other facial pain syndromes 5:
- Look for localized tooth tenderness, percussion sensitivity, or thermal sensitivity 5
- Consider panoramic radiography if dental pathology suspected 3
- C-reactive protein can detect latent dental infection when clinical findings are subtle 5
- CT scan may reveal insidious chronic infection not apparent on plain films 5
Common pitfall: Treating presumed TMD for weeks while missing underlying dental abscess or periapical pathology 5
Second Step: Temporomandibular Disorders (Most Common Non-Dental Cause)
TMD affects 5-12% of the population and is by far the most common non-dental cause of jaw pain 1, 4:
Clinical Features Suggesting TMD:
- Dull, aching pain in jaw joint area, worsening with chewing or jaw movement 1, 4
- Joint sounds (clicking, popping, crepitus) 1
- Limited mouth opening or deviation during opening 4
- Bilateral TMJ tenderness on palpation 4
- Pain often associated with stress, teeth grinding, or jaw clenching 6
Initial Conservative Management (Try for 4-6 Weeks):
Education and self-management are the cornerstone—improved self-efficacy leads to fewer symptoms 1, 3:
- Jaw rest: avoid wide mouth opening, hard/chewy foods, gum chewing 3, 4
- Soft diet during acute flares 3
- Simple analgesics: NSAIDs or acetaminophen for pain control 3
- Basic jaw exercises and self-massage 3
- Heat or ice application to affected area 1
When to Refer (After 4-6 Weeks of Conservative Management):
Refer to oral/maxillofacial surgeon or dentist specializing in TMD if 3:
- Pain persists despite conservative measures
- Progressive limitation in jaw function
- Significant impact on quality of life (difficulty eating, speaking)
- Diagnostic uncertainty
- Progressive dentofacial deformity or mandibular asymmetry
Advanced TMD Management:
- Hard full coverage stabilization splints may have some efficacy, but education may be more beneficial long-term 1
- Cognitive behavioral therapy has strong evidence for chronic TMD pain 1, 4
- Physiotherapy with jaw mobilization and manual trigger point therapy provides substantial pain reduction 1, 4
- Insufficient evidence for low-level laser therapy 1
- Botulinum toxin showed no benefit in RCT 1
Critical point: Up to 30% of acute TMD cases progress to chronic pain—address psychological factors (depression, catastrophizing) early as they reduce treatment success 3, 4
Third Step: Post-Traumatic or Neuropathic Pain
If there is history of dental procedures (root canal, extraction, implants) or facial trauma:
Post-Traumatic Trigeminal Neuropathic Pain:
- Continuous burning, tingling, or sharp pain at site of previous injury 1
- May develop within 3-6 months of trauma 1
- History of poor analgesia during the procedure is common 1
- Allodynia or other sensory changes on examination 1
- Management: Neuropathic pain medications (gabapentin, pregabalin, tricyclic antidepressants), though high failure rate 1
Atypical Odontalgia (Persistent Dentoalveolar Pain):
- Continuous aching, dull, throbbing pain localized to tooth or tooth-bearing area 1
- No identifiable dental pathology on examination or radiographs 1
- Mild to moderate severity 1
- Management: Cognitive behavioral therapy, neuropathic pain medications 1
Fourth Step: Other Neuropathic Causes
Post-Herpetic Neuralgia:
- History of herpes zoster rash in trigeminal distribution 1
- Continuous burning, tingling, itchy, tender pain 1
- Allodynia and hyperalgesia on examination 1
- Management: Follow neuropathic pain guidelines 1
Glossopharyngeal Neuralgia:
- Deep pain in ear and/or back of tongue, tonsils, neck 1
- Triggered by swallowing, coughing, or touching ear 1, 2
- Can rarely provoke syncope 2
- Management: Anticonvulsants, surgery for refractory cases 1
Fifth Step: Salivary Gland Pathology
Salivary Stone (Sialolithiasis):
- Intermittent dull, aching pain in submandibular area 1, 2
- Pain characteristically occurs just before eating 2
- Tender salivary gland on bimanual palpation 1
- Stone may be palpable in duct 1
- Slow or absent salivary flow from affected duct 1
- Diagnosis: Ultrasound imaging 1, 2
- Management: Refer to oral/maxillofacial surgery for removal 1, 2
Multidisciplinary Referral for Complex or Refractory Cases
For patients failing routine management after 3-6 months, refer to multidisciplinary TMJ clinic which provides superior outcomes in pain scores, mouth opening, and quality of life 3:
The team should include 3:
- Oral and maxillofacial surgeon
- Oral medicine specialist
- Physiotherapist with TMJ expertise
- Maxillofacial prosthetist
- Psychiatrist or psychologist
Common pitfall: Sequential single-specialty consultations rather than coordinated multidisciplinary care leads to worse outcomes for chronic facial pain 3
Specific Physical Examination Components
Perform standardized orofacial examination 1, 3:
- Palpate TMJ bilaterally for tenderness 4
- Measure maximum mouth opening (normal >40mm) 1
- Assess for deviation during opening 1, 4
- Check for joint sounds during opening/closing 1
- Palpate masseter and temporalis muscles for tenderness 6
- Light touch testing in all three trigeminal divisions to identify trigger zones or sensory abnormalities 1, 2
- Examine temporal arteries for tenderness, nodularity, or absent pulse if age >50 2
- Intraoral examination for dental pathology, exposed bone, or mucosal lesions 5
Treatment Algorithm Summary
- Exclude emergencies (giant cell arteritis, trigeminal neuralgia, infection, malignancy) 2, 5
- Rule out dental causes with examination and imaging 5
- Initiate conservative TMD management for 4-6 weeks 3
- Refer to oral/maxillofacial surgeon or TMD specialist if no improvement 3
- Consider neuropathic pain management if post-traumatic or burning/electric quality 1
- Multidisciplinary referral for refractory cases after 3-6 months 3
